Ark Nova

4.5

2021 · 1-4 Players · 90-150 min · Competitive / Engine-Building Strategy

Ark Nova earned its place near the top of the hobby by doing something rare: making a heavy strategy game that people actually want to play again immediately. The action card system creates a decision space that stays fresh across dozens of sessions, and the theme gives all that mechanical weight a purpose that resonates. Long play times and a steep first game are real costs of entry. For players willing to pay them, few games in recent memory deliver this much.

New York Zoo

3.8

2020 · 1-5 Players · ~30-60 min · Competitive

New York Zoo is a warm, inviting puzzle game that makes polyomino tile placement feel truly delightful. The animal breeding mechanic adds a timing layer that elevates what could be a simple spatial puzzle into something with real tactical texture, and the race-to-fill-your-board win condition keeps every game tight and exciting. It won't satisfy players looking for heavy strategic depth, and the solo mode is functional rather than inspired, but as an accessible, beautiful game that welcomes newcomers while keeping experienced players engaged, it hits its mark.
